From the Rafu: J-Town Enters Wireless Era  

With a ceremonial snip of wire cutters, Little Tokyo entered a new era of communication on Thursday with the unveiling of its new Wi-Fi network and Web portal, “Little Tokyo Unplugged.” The WiFi network, devel­oped by the Little Tokyo Service Center, will allow residents and visitors to access the Internet from laptops, PDAs and other portable devices at sites throughout Little Tokyo.
